Joy Taylor recaps a “LeBron sweepstakes” rumor after the Miami Heat briefly posted (then deleted) a YouTube link titled “LeBron James Introductory Press Conference” dated July 27, which the team later called a social media mistake, while noting the decision timeline feels increasingly strange. She then shifts to the WNBA, highlighting the Minnesota Lynx—already owners of the league’s best record—getting Napheesa Collier back as she debuted with 24 points and 10 rebounds in 22 minutes in a win over the Storm, adding to a roster led in her absence by Olivia Miles, Natasha Howard, Courtney Williams, and Kayla McBride. Finally, Taylor discusses the NBA 2K27 cover athletes: Victor Wembanyama (standard), Caitlin Clark (deluxe), and Derrick Rose on the Bulls (ultra).  See omnystudio.com/listener [https://omnystudio.com/listener] for privacy information.

Lane Kiffin’s Ole Miss Exit Regret, Aaron Donald Return Rumors are Getting Louder, and Caleb Williams Gets Disrespected in Another List

Joy Taylor breaks down Lane Kiffin’s comments about regretting how he handled leaving Ole Miss for LSU, saying he wishes he’d simply informed Ole Miss AD Keith Carter and avoided the conflict, while noting the move was never going to be a smooth SEC rivalry exit and that LSU vs. Ole Miss on Sept. 19 will be must-watch. She also discusses reports that Aaron Donald may be considering a return after being seen at the Rams facility, with Sean McVay confirming Donald is thinking it through ahead of Rams camp reporting, and Taylor arguing his comeback would elevate an already strong roster even after time away. Finally, she reacts to CBS Sports ranking Caleb Williams among the most disappointing first-round picks since 2020, calling it “blasphemy” after his growth and a Bears playoff win.  See omnystudio.com/listener [https://omnystudio.com/listener] for privacy information.

Rich Paul: LeBron Won’t Be Rushed; NFL Players Push for Grass Fields; Browns QB Battle

Joy Taylor covers three main stories: Rich Paul says LeBron James’ free-agency decision “won’t be rushed,” noting LeBron’s past “Decision” spectacles and discussing how the delay is raising intensity, especially after NBA commissioner Adam Silver said scheduling is impacted; Taylor questions why it’s taking so long and says she hopes LeBron chooses Miami. Next, she highlights the NFLPA and players pushing to replace artificial turf with natural grass (#WorthTheCost), citing World Cup stadium grass conversions and multiple major injuries at MetLife Stadium, and argues owners can afford the change for player safety. Finally, she discusses the Cleveland Browns’ quarterback situation, focusing on Shador Sanders’ respectful approach competing with Deshaun Watson, while criticizing Watson’s contract/trade and arguing politics and money are overshadowing talent and development.  See omnystudio.com/listener [https://omnystudio.com/listener] for privacy information.

Is Miami LeBron James Best Next Move and Seahawks’ Post-Super Bowl Questions

Joy Taylor discusses LeBron James’ upcoming decision and lists five realistic destinations: the Miami Heat, Timberwolves, Warriors, Sixers, and Cavaliers. She cites Chris Bosh’s argument that Miami is the best fit and agrees, pointing to familiarity with the organization, Erik Spoelstra, and a roster built to win immediately. She explains why Cleveland feels like a repeat story without making them a contender, Philadelphia would bring overwhelming expectations, Minnesota could hinder a young core’s development, and Golden State makes some sense but feels too old for the West. Taylor then pivots to NFL previews, starting with the defending champion Seahawks, noting their Super Bowl MVP Kenneth Walker left for the Chiefs, Seattle’s continued investment in the run game, the difficulty of the NFC West, and the challenge of a Super Bowl hangover, predicting a slight step back but continued toughness.  See omnystudio.com/listener [https://omnystudio.com/listener] for privacy information.

Spain Shuts Out Messi’s Argentina in World Cup Final and WNBA Weekend Excitement

Joy Taylor recaps Spain’s 1-0 extra-time win over Argentina in the World Cup final in New Jersey, with Ferran Torres scoring in the second period of extra time as Spain capped a dominant tournament, allowing only one goal and holding Argentina to two shots while Emi Martinez set a final record with 11 saves. She frames it as a passing-of-the-torch moment with 39-year-old Lionel Messi likely in his last World Cup and 19-year-old Lamine Yamal winning a title, notes post-match altercations and Enzo Fernandez’s second-yellow red that left Argentina down to 10, and mentions Spain’s chance to defend in 2030 as co-host. Taylor also runs through a busy WNBA Sunday, including Dallas over LA, Atlanta’s buzzer-beater win with Angel Reese’s knee injury, Phoenix snapping a skid, upcoming games, and viewership for Fever-Aces on NBC/Peacock.  See omnystudio.com/listener [https://omnystudio.com/listener] for privacy information.
